Coal India's capex rises 33% to Rs 7,027 crore in first 9 months of current fiscal
Construction of CHPs/silos under first mile connectivity was the major capex head at Rs 1,489 crore during the six-month period of FY23, as compared to Rs 614 crore a year ago.

Most of the expenditure was incurred by CIL's three subsidiaries MCL, NCL and SECL. (Photo credit: @CoalIndiaHQ)
